Fedeltà Solider Prisoner wins award at Dallas Movie Fest

Dr. Stephen Mancini, an Assistant Professor in the Computer and Information Systems Department, filmed an international documentary called Fedelta’ Soldier Prisoner last year.  He worked with the US Army, Franklin County Historical Society, the Regional Government of Lombardia and the Association for Italian Prisoners of War (AMPIL).  The film premiered in Chambersburg, PA as well as Milan and Rome back in September.  It has been selected to appear in film festivals in 4 different countries as well as multiple cities in the US and has recently won the best Feature Documentary Award at the Dallas MovieFest.  The film chronicles the story of 1,250 Italian Prisoners of War who were kept at Letterkenny Army Depot in Chambersburg, PA during WW2.  You can watch the film on Amazon Prime.

Congratulations to RMU NCAE Cyber Games Team!

RMU team won the 3rd place out of 12 teams in the Northeast Regional competition for the 2025 NCAE Cyber Games sponsored by the National Centers of Academic Excellence in Cybersecurity (NCAE-C) on Feb 15, 2025.

9 RMU students shown below participated in the competition. Connor Quinn (front center) served as the Team Captain. Dr. Ping Wang served as the RMU Faculty Coach.
